Convicted of 3 murders, police reveal details of Sokol Hoxha's arrest in the US

The State Police have revealed details from the arrest in the US of Sokol Hoxha, an Albanian wanted for almost three decades for two serious criminal events in Albania and Belgium. The international operation, codenamed “Globe”, was finalized in the state of Ohio, thanks to the cooperation between Albanian authorities, American law enforcement agencies and Interpol structures in several countries.

Sokol Hoxha, born in Fier, was sentenced in Albania to 25 years in prison for the murder of two brothers in Patos in March 1997. According to investigations, he is suspected of committing the crime in collaboration with another person, for weak motives.

Just five months after this incident, Hoxha was involved in another serious crime in Belgium. Belgian authorities sentenced him to life imprisonment after in 1997 he shot and killed an Albanian citizen in Brussels, whom he had previously exploited for prostitution.

Albanian police announced that they are continuing procedures in cooperation with American authorities for the extradition of the 51-year-old to Albania, where he is expected to face justice for the sentence handed down by the Fier Court.

"The operation was finalized as a result of cooperation between the Diplomatic Security Service of the American Embassy in Tirana, the Criminal Police Department, Interpol Tirana, Interpol Washington, Interpol Manchester and Interpol Brussels.

An Albanian citizen, sentenced in Albania to 25 years in prison, and in Belgium to life imprisonment, for murder, is arrested in Ohio, USA.

The arrested man, in March 1997, killed 2 brothers in Patos, and 5 months later, he killed an Albanian citizen in Belgium, whom he had exploited for prostitution.

As a result of international police cooperation between investigators from the Special Police Unit of the Criminal Police Department (known as the "Joint Investigative Services Unit", which works closely with the DSS/OCIU International Criminal Investigation Units at the US Embassy in Tirana), the Interpol Directorate at the State Police, their counterparts in Washington, Manchester and Brussels, the US Marshals and other law enforcement agencies in the US, as part of the codenamed "Globe" operation, the Albanian citizen wanted since 1997 was arrested in Ohio:

-Sokol Hoxha, 51 years old, born in Fier.

This citizen, in 2000, was sentenced by the Fier Court to 25 years in prison for the criminal offense of "Murder", committed in collaboration, after on 30.03.1997, in Patos, Fier, in collaboration with citizen DS, he killed citizens HB and IB (brothers) with a firearm, for weak motives.

Also, in 2010, he was sentenced by the Court of Brussels, Belgium, to life imprisonment for the criminal offense of "Intentional Murder", after on 29.08.1997, he killed with a firearm, in Brussels, an Albanian citizen, whom he had previously exploited for prostitution.

"The State Police are working closely with US law enforcement agencies to return the 51-year-old to face justice in Albania ," the police announced.
